Transaction 169273e19f7a9eb7295354d143e586c6ee02b3a9972a7d3459ea332bbb50768e
1 Input
1 Output
-
169273e19f7a9eb7295354d143e586c6ee02b3a9972a7d3459ea332bbb50768e:0
- value
- 588774
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 27a4c1ac35797e31bf89f604d8b80e073cd3b944 OP_EQUAL
- address
- 35JdeWXF6BrabCpe2ghLxkwYMVeM4hUBds